However, the plans for the new tower were putting on hold indefinitely in September 1999 due to the company's poor performance on the stock market. In 2002 the final renderings of the building were leaked. The renderings showed 100 floors with 80 usable. If the building were built it would've been 40 floors taller than the city's current tallest building, Bank of America Corporate Center. 360:

The name Two First Union Center referred to the 32-story tower, while the term "Two First Union complex" also included a 12-story building next door. 91: 1299: 369:
